TORONTO, JANUARY 13, 2020 - We have published new guidance to provide you with information on what FSRA will accept in lieu of the discontinued CANSIM series referenced in the Ontario Pension Benefits Act (Act).

It is time to file your annual returns. Pursuant to Section 102 of the Insurance Act (Ontario), all Ontario insurers are required to file annual returns for the year ended on October 31, 2019 or December 31, 2019, with the Superintendent of Financial Services, or his or her designate. TORONTO, December 18, 2019 – The Financial Services Regulatory Authority (FSRA) is creating a new Technical Advisory Committee for Transforming Auto Insurance Rate Regulation (the Advisory Committee). The Advisory Committee will provide expert insight to FSRA as we seek to transform auto insurance rate regulation with a focus on empowering and protecting consumers in Ontario’s auto insurance system.

Financial Services Regulatory Authority (FSRA) and the Ontario Securities Commission (OSC) announced new timing for the transfer of regulatory oversight of certain syndicated mortgage investments to the OSC. Read the details in this news release.
